Materials Used in Construction

The materials employed in the construction of bed tray tables sold at Walmart generally prioritize affordability and functionality. The most common materials are:* Wood: Laminated wood or MDF (Medium-Density Fiberboard) are frequently used for the tabletop. These materials offer a balance of cost-effectiveness and durability. The laminated surface provides a smooth, easy-to-clean finish.

Metal

The legs of the table are typically made of metal, such as steel, for structural integrity and stability. Metal legs are often powder-coated to prevent rust and enhance their appearance.

Plastic

Some components, like cup holders, tablet slots, and drawer pulls, are often made of plastic. Plastic offers a lightweight and inexpensive solution for these features.

Weight Capacity of Different Models

The weight capacity of a bed tray table is a crucial factor to consider, ensuring the table can safely support the intended items. Understanding the weight capacity prevents accidents and extends the lifespan of the table.Weight capacities vary significantly among different bed tray table models. Lightweight models, often made of plastic or bamboo, may have a weight capacity of around 10 to 15 pounds.

These are suitable for holding a laptop, a book, or a light meal. More robust models, often made of metal or reinforced materials, can support up to 50 pounds or more. These are ideal for heavier items, such as a large laptop, multiple books, or a substantial meal. Before purchasing a bed tray table, it’s essential to check the weight capacity specifications provided by the manufacturer.

Consider the typical items you plan to place on the table and ensure the weight capacity exceeds their combined weight. For example, if you frequently use a laptop that weighs 5 pounds, a book that weighs 2 pounds, and a cup of coffee that weighs 1 pound, you’ll need a table with a weight capacity of at least 8 pounds.

Exceeding the weight capacity can lead to the table collapsing, damaging your items, and potentially causing injury.

Measuring for the Right Size

Accurate measurements are critical for a comfortable and functional bed tray table. Take these steps to determine the appropriate size.

1. Measure your bed

Determine the width of your bed. This will give you a general idea of the available space. Remember to factor in any bedside tables or other furniture that might limit the table’s placement.

2. Measure your lap or body

Sit in your bed in your usual posture. Measure the distance from the top of your lap to the desired height of the table surface. This will help you decide on the ideal height for comfortable use.

3. Consider the user

If multiple people will be using the table, consider the tallest user and their requirements.

4. Evaluate existing items

If you plan to use the table for a laptop or other items, measure them to ensure they will fit comfortably on the surface.

5. Test the setup

If possible, try placing a similar-sized object (like a cardboard box) on your bed to simulate the table. This will give you a better sense of the space and functionality.

Importance of Material Selection

The material of your bed tray table directly impacts its durability, appearance, and ease of use.* Wood: Offers a classic look and is often very durable. Solid wood tables are more expensive but can last for years. Consider the type of wood; hardwood like oak or maple is more resistant to wear and tear.

Example

* A solid oak bed tray table could withstand daily use for many years, whereas a softer wood like pine might show signs of wear sooner.

* Metal: Metal tables, often made of steel or aluminum, are generally lightweight and durable. They can also offer a modern aesthetic. Look for rust-resistant finishes.

Example

* A powder-coated steel tray table is an excellent choice for longevity and resistance to spills.

* Plastic: Plastic trays are often the most affordable option. They are lightweight and easy to clean. However, they may not be as durable as wood or metal. Consider the quality of the plastic; thicker plastic is generally more robust.

Example

* A table made from high-density polyethylene (HDPE) plastic is more resistant to impacts and warping than a table made from thinner, cheaper plastics.

* Bamboo: Bamboo is an eco-friendly option that is both strong and attractive. It is also naturally resistant to water.

Example

* A bamboo bed tray table can be a sustainable and stylish choice for those who value environmentally friendly products.
